Aikya is a Sanskrit word meaning oneness, unity, harmony.

 

Aikya also refers to the identity of the human soul and the universe with the Eternal. The undivided unity of all existence is the central principle at the core of Theosophy. Awareness of this unity brings about self-responsibility, harmony and compassion in daily life. Such awareness can indeed help to transform the world.
